Stage 5 Results
1. Marcel Kittel (Ger), Skil-Shimano, 1:28:19
2. Anthony Giacoppo (Aus), Genesys Wealth Advisers, same time
3. Jens Debusschere (Bel), Omega Pharma-Lotto, s.t.
4. Thomas Palmer (Aus), Drapac Porsche Cycling, s.t.
5. Reinardt Janse Van Rensburg (RSA), Mtn Cycling, s.t.
6. Alexander Porsev (Rus), Team Katusha, s.t.
7. Alexander Serov (Rus), s.t.
8. David Tanner (Aus), Saxo Bank-Sungard, s.t.
9. Heinrich Haussler (Aus), Garmin-Cervélo, s.t.
10. Jacobe Keough (USA), UnitedHealthcare, s.t.
Final General Classification
1. Nathan Haas (Aus), Genesys Wealth Advisers, 16:39:39
2. Jack Bobridge (Aus), Garmin-Cervélo +0:17
3. Jonas Aaen Jörgensen (Den), Saxo Bank-Sungard +0:26
4. Reinardt Janse Van Rensburg (RSA), Mtn Cycling +0:27
5. Jens Debusschere (Bel), Omega Pharma-Lotto +0:29
6. Rhys Pollock (Aus), Drapac Porsche Cycling +0:1:21
7. Joseph Lewis (Aus) +3:29
8. Bernard Sulzberger (Aus), V Australia +3:56
9. Timothy Gudsell (Nzl), Rabobank Continental Team +3:59
10. Koen De Kort (Ned), Skil-Shimano +5:12
